Wir werden Assembly-Version von Assembly.cs in jeder Bibliothek finden.
%Vor% Meine Frage ist, was ist 1.0.0.0
damit gemeint?
Danke
Wie in der Datei selbst angegeben:
%Vor%Indem Sie dies folgendermaßen ändern:
%Vor% Sie erhalten eine automatische Einstellung der letzten zwei Abschnitte ( Build Number
und Revision
). Und dieses automatische Inkrement funktioniert wie folgt:
Build Number
: Tage seit 1.1.2000 Revision
: Sekunden seit Mitternacht geteilt durch zwei Und zu guter Letzt, wenn Sie Subversion für SourceControl verwenden, können Sie eine Vorlagendatei (Kopie der gleichen Datei mit anderem Namen) erstellen, wo Sie an einer gewünschten Stelle etwas wie folgt ersetzen:
%Vor%Und innerhalb Ihres vorgefertigten Ereignisses Ihres Projekts geben Sie etwas ein:
%Vor%Um Ihre aktuelle Subversion Revisionsnummer in die Versionsinformation Ihrer Anwendung zu bekommen.
Die Versionsnummer besteht aus vier Segmenten; Major, Minor, Build und Revision.
Die ersten beiden Segmente Major und Minor sind die Versionsnummer, die der Benutzer normalerweise sieht, große Änderungen sind für sehr große Änderungen, während kleinere für jedes brandneue Release für den Benutzer erhöht werden.
Die zweiten beiden Segmente Build und Revision sind eine Erweiterung der Versionsnummer, die wirklich für IT-Mitarbeiter gedacht sind. Standardmäßig sind dies die Anzahl der Tage seit einem zufälligen Startdatum und die Revision basierend auf der Anzahl der Sekunden seit Mitternacht.
Wir verwenden tatsächlich eine Version des Datums für den Build-Wert und Releases innerhalb eines einzigen Tages für die Revision (obwohl wir dies wahrscheinlich als unsere svn-Revisionsnummer verwenden werden).
Tags und Links .net c# asp.net assemblies assemblyinfo